The Role of an Earthworks Specialist
Earthworks specialists are the unsung heroes of infrastructure development. They are the ones who prepare the ground for construction projects, ensuring that the terrain is suitable for the intended use. This involves grading, excavating, and filling land to create a stable and level surface. Their work is crucial in the early stages of any construction project, as it lays the foundation for what’s to come.

Collaboration with Nature
Working in harmony with nature is a key aspect of being an earthworks specialist. They must understand how to minimize the environmental impact of their work while still achieving the project goals. This often involves careful planning and the use of sustainable practices. For instance, they might use erosion control measures to protect the soil and prevent sediment from entering waterways.
The Science Behind Earthworks
The science behind earthworks is complex and multifaceted. It involves understanding soil mechanics, hydrology, and geotechnical engineering. Earthworks specialists must be able to analyze soil samples, determine the best methods for excavation and filling, and ensure that the land is stable and safe for construction.
Equipment and Technology in Earthworks
The tools of the trade for an earthworks specialist are as diverse as the projects they work on. From bulldozers and excavators to GPS-guided machinery, the right equipment can make all the difference. Modern technology has revolutionized the field, allowing for greater precision and efficiency in earthworks projects. For example, 3D modeling software can help specialists visualize the project and plan the earthworks in detail before any work begins.

Safety in Earthworks Operations
Safety is paramount in earthworks operations. Earthworks specialists must be aware of the potential hazards associated with their work, such as landslides, equipment accidents, and environmental risks. They must adhere to strict safety protocols and ensure that all workers on site are properly trained and equipped.
